One of the primary advantages of using bank statement converters is the streamlining of data entry processes. Traditionally, businesses and individuals would spend hours manually entering information from paper bank statements into spreadsheets or financial software. This not only consumed valuable time but also introduced a high risk of human error. Bank statement converters automate this process by reading the data from the original bank statement and converting it into a usable digital format. This automation eliminates the need for tedious manual entry, allowing financial personnel to focus on more complex tasks that require human expertise. Additionally, this rapid conversion process results in more timely financial observations, which is vital for effective decision-making. Companies can react swiftly to cash flow changes or unforeseen expenses, thus safeguarding their financial health. In essence, streamlining data entry through bank statement converters represents a significant leap towards improved operational efficiency in financial management.

One of the standout features of bank statement converters is their ability to support varied file formats, an essential aspect for anyone dealing with different banking institutions. Banks often provide statements in unique formats, including PDF, CSV, and XML. The converter seamlessly handles these diverse formats and translates them into a standard format that can be manipulated or entered directly into financial management software. This feature is particularly beneficial for accountants or financial analysts who need to aggregate financial data from multiple banks. Rather than spending hours trying to standardize different formats manually, users can rely on the converter to automate this process, making it a time-saving tool in their financial management toolkit. In doing so, users can maintain comprehensive oversight of all their financial activities across various accounts without unnecessary hassle.

A bank statement converter is a software tool or online service that transforms bank statements from various formats, such as PDF or CSV, into a more manageable and organized layout. This allows users to easily analyze their financial data and integrate it into accounting software or personal finance systems, enhancing overall financial tracking and reporting.
